Though Burscough Junction might not offer a lavish array of facilities, it embraces simplicity with accessible service. There are no ticket offices, but you can easily collect your tickets from available machines which provide an efficient way to grab any tickets you've purchased online. If you're using a mobility scooter or require step-free access, rest assured, the station is fully equipped to meet your needs with level access throughout.
Need help? While the station isn't staffed, customer help points and a passenger assistance service ensure everyone travels smoothly. You can relax knowing that boarding ramps and various assistance options are available, and just a quick call to 08002006060 provides support if ever needed on-the-go.
Looking to continue your journey beyond Burscough Junction? Plenty of transport options await. Nearby bus stops make it convenient to hop onto the local bus services, with Junction Lane offering access to rail replacement services if necessary. For a more private ride, taxi services can be easily arranged through Cab4You. Although bicycle hire isn't directly available at the station, you can park your bike securely, knowing sheltered provisions are in place.

Considering a journey through the scenic landscapes of Devon? Copplestone Train Station might just be your gateway to adventure. Nestled in the heart of the Devon countryside, Copplestone offers travelers the unique opportunity to explore both quaint villages and lively cities. Although the station is on the petite side, it is ready to serve as the starting point for your travels or as a rest stop along the beautiful Tarka Line.
Copplestone is a small, unmanned station. There is no ticket office or machine at the station, so purchasing tickets in advance online is essential. It's worth noting there's no facility for collecting tickets bought online here. While there is no waiting room, a seating area is available for those moments before your train arrives. The station offers step-free access, though wheelchair users might find it challenging to board trains due to narrow platforms. A customer help point is available, ensuring help is on hand if needed.
With no ref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s, travelers should plan accordingly. For assistance or inquiries, patrons can reach out to the GWR Help & Support.
Copplestone is well-connected by local transport and offers a convenient rail replacement service toward Barnstaple and Exeter. For a seamless transition from train to other modes of transport, schedules and maps can be printed beforehand via this link. While there are no designated taxi ranks or car hire facilities, nearby bus stops on the A377 provide an alternative route for onward travel.
